Smart Water Management
In the variable Pacific Northwest climate, smart irrigation design prevents overwatering during dry spells and reduces runoff in wet months. Modern systems use soil moisture monitors to deliver precise water only when needed. These green setups integrate seamlessly with low-maintenance landscapes to protect water and lower utility costs. A licensed contractor in Kirkland WA ensures your system meets local utility rebates.

Stormwater Biofiltration
Stormwater basins are a innovative solution for managing runoff in Kirkland’s clay-heavy soils. These designed depressions capture roof and pavement runoff, filtering it through root systems before it enters storm drains. They support sustainable landscaping while adding natural charm to your yard. A certified landscape architect can incorporate them into your site planning for maximum environmental impact.

What’s the Difference Between a Designer and Architect?
While both a landscape designer and landscape architect may create artistic garden layouts and outdoor living spaces, only a state-certified landscape architect can legally sign off on stormwater plans for larger or commercial projects in King County. They undergo rigorous education and training, making them ideal for complex builds involving permeable pavers.
In contrast, landscape designers often focus on aesthetic enhancements, while architects provide end-to-end solutions—especially valuable for custom landscape plans in the Kirkland area.
